commit 9b9bd84f3bd3ed6392c83657b8f464bb94cae97f
Author: Jan Nieuwenhuizen <address@hidden>
Date:   Tue Sep 18 23:18:40 2018 +0200

    bootstrap: bison-boot0: Do not use `ranlib -D'.
    
    * gnu/packages/commencement.scm (bison-boot0): Do not use `ranlib -D' for
    i686-linux bootstrap.
